Job Description


For 40 years, Kids on the Move has been a cornerstone of support for families and children across Utah. We've built a legacy based on genuine care, collaboration, and a commitment to continuous improvement in the services we provide. Our team is dedicated to empowering families, and we pride ourselves on creating a supportive environment where both staff and families grow together. The impact we've had on the community over these four decades speaks to our mission of creating lasting, positive change for children and their families.

As a Physical Therapist, you will play a vital role in helping infants and toddlers with developmental delays build strength, mobility, and independence. Working within our Early Intervention program, you’ll partner closely with families and a multidisciplinary team to provide individualized, family-centered care that supports each child’s development in meaningful, everyday ways.

This role is ideal for a compassionate, collaborative clinician who is passionate about early childhood development and making a direct impact in the lives of children and their families.
